首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 296 毫秒
1.
介绍了将PASCAL源程序自动转换到流程图的程序设计方法.根据PASCAL语言的语法图,采用自顶向下逐步求精的方法,一次扫描即可在屏幕或绘图仪上输出流程图.流程图大小及颜色可调,且与传统的流程图完全一致.本方法已在IBM-PC/XT微机上实现.  相似文献   

2.
N-S流程图结构元素简单,其描述算法的能力却值得进一步探讨.本文讨论分析了N-S流程图描述算法时的规范化,提出了N-S流程图的层次原则、相邻原则、内涵原则,指出了N-S流程图的引申性表现为:包含性、语义规划、用语规范和特殊说明,实例演示了N-S流程图在算法描述中的用途及其优越性.  相似文献   

3.
冯志波 《科技信息》2007,(1):111-112
业务流程图(Transaction Flow Diagram简称TFD)和数据流程图(Data Flow Diagram简称DFD)是结构化信息系统开发方法中两种常用的图形工具。本文从描述对象、功能作用、基本符号和绘制方法四个方面阐述二者的区别,对它们的联系也作了介绍。  相似文献   

4.
为了融合图形化和文本语言2种编程方式的优点,提高教育机器人编程平台的直观性和通用性,结合编程平台要求,设计出流程图与类C语言双向实时转换方法.在进行流程图到类C语言转换时,实时根据各个模块间的父子关系遍历模块树,并根据功能模块封装的库函数和语句完成转换,在转换过程中实时进行类c语言规则检查.在进行类c语言到流程图转换时,首先通过词法分析、语法分析和语义分析生成XML代码,再进行统一解析生成流程图.在转换过程中实时进行错误检查,出现错误所在行会高亮显示以提示用户,并给出错误原因以便于用户修改程序.最后,通过典型结构转换实例和应用,验证了所提出方法的有效性和正确性.  相似文献   

5.
C语言应用简述   总被引:1,自引:0,他引:1  
C语言是近年来在国内外得到迅速推广应用的一种计算机语言。介绍了C语言的特点及C程序的上机步骤,阐述了3种基本的流程图结构(顺序结构、选择结构、循环结构)。  相似文献   

6.
进程流程图在分布式环境下的最优分配是一NP难度问题。为此,本文从实用角度出发,在充分利用流程图部分性质的基础上,设计了一组完成并行横块划分及静态调度的近似算法,算法的时间复杂度为0(n~2×p),其有效性通过一实例给予了验证。  相似文献   

7.
本文介绍了结构化流程图数据库结构的分析和设计过程。  相似文献   

8.
为了实现核电厂反应堆系统流程图的计算机化管理,通过在系统流程图上画出具有记忆功能的网格,利用网格位置和网格信息把系统流程图上的设备与设备库中的相应设备关联起来,解决了系统流程图的活化问题,即在系统流程图上用鼠标点击设备,弹出设备信息。这种网格定位的方法已经有效地应用在核电厂运行安全管理系统中,该系统采用先进的网络和数据库技术实现了对核电厂设备,系统流程图,运行事件等信息的综合管理,以先进的管理方式为核电厂管理人员提供一个便捷的信息平台和工具。而且,这种方法还可以应用到其它领域。  相似文献   

9.
激励形式由简单到复杂,求响应时应用的数学手段也逐渐深化。本文采用流程图形式清晰地展示了演化过程的图象,体现了知识的循序渐进性和系统队,容易理解和掌握。  相似文献   

10.
利用顺序控制流程图(SFC)作为设计平台实现的自动控制系统,具有程序直观、可读性好、易于修改参数等优点。本文从实用的角度出发,以日本三菱公司的FX2系列小型PLC为例,介绍SFC在交通信号灯自动控制方面的应用设计。实践证明,该系统具有运行可靠,维护工作量小等特点,真正实现了自动化、科学化运行,具有一定的参考和推广价值。  相似文献   

11.
基于数据流优化的BPEL流程分割方法   总被引:1,自引:0,他引:1  
BPEL描述的业务流程在跨组织的企业应用集成与协作中扮演着重要角色.目前BPEL流程主要采用集中式的执行方式,但是集中式执行的BPEL流程性能不高并且不能满足动态流程管理的需求.提出了一种基于数据流优化的BPEL流程分割方法,以支持BPEL流程的分散化执行.BPEL流程经过变换被表示成PFG图,提出数据流方程对PFG图进行数据流分析,扩展复制传播算法优化PFG图的数据流.最后按照流程中的角色分割BPEL流程.实验数据表明优化分割后的业务流程的吞吐率、响应时间等方面的性能有较大提高.  相似文献   

12.
阐述了函数调用图在程序理解、程序分析、软件测试和软件维护中的重要性,利用数据库技术、词法分析技术等,设计并实现一种C程序的函数调用图生成算法。  相似文献   

13.
对于广义单核配合物平衡体系提出了改进Coates信号流图数学模型。在全符号网络的全数码运算法则的基础上,以二元酸及其盐、强酸、强碱相混合的溶液为例,详细说明了化学平衡改进Coates信号流图模型的建立和计算过程。表明用改进Ccates信号流图能够更系统全面地表示广义单核配合物平衡体系,并且具有直观明了应用简便的特点。  相似文献   

14.
Software fault positioning is one of the most effective activities in program debugging. In this paper, we propose a model-based fault positioning method to detect the faults of embedded program without source code. The system takes the machine code of embedded software as input and translates the code into high-level language C with the software reverse engineering program. Then, the static analysis on the high-level program is taken to obtain a control flow graph (CFG), which is denoted as a node-tree and each node is a basic block. According to the faults found by the field testing, we construct a fault model by extracting the features of the faulty code obtained by ranking the Ochiai coefficient of basic blocks. The model can be effectively used to locate the faults of the embedded program. Our method is evaluated on ST chips of the smart meter with the corresponding source code. The experiment shows that the proposed method has an effectiveness about 87% on the fault detection.  相似文献   

15.
提出一种新的求解狭缝流动的计算方法即有限块法,把三维问题化为二维问题,从而大大节省了计算机内存,缩短计算时间,比三维有限单元法要简便得多。并且还用此法处理了板材挤出模具矩形狭缝流道中的三维熔体流动问题,取得了很好的效果。表明该法在工程应用中有着很好的前景。  相似文献   

16.
以PASCAL语言为模型,设计并实现了一个针对带有指针的嵌套式语言的全程数据流分析及程序分片系统,能够有效地处理程序中的指针,在程序测试、程序理解、程序调试、程序分片等领域都将有广泛的应用.  相似文献   

17.
Regression testing is the process of validating modified software to provide confidence that the changed parts of the software behave as intended and that the unchanged parts have not been adversely affected by the modifications. The goal of regression testing is to reduce the test suit by testing the new characters and the modified parts of a program with the original test suit. Regression testing is a high cost testing method. This paper presents a regression testing selection technique that can reduce the test suit on the basis of Control Flow Graph (CFG). It import the inherit strategy of object-oriented language to ensure an edge's control domain to reduce the test suit size effectively. We implement the idea by coding the edge. An algorithm is also presented at last.  相似文献   

18.
基于Shannon-Happ公式和Johnson方法计算信号流图的传递函数   总被引:1,自引:0,他引:1  
通过将Shannon-Happ公式和Johnson方法相结合,介绍了一种计算系统信号流图传递函数规格化解析表达式的新算法。提出了使用回路添加手段形成回路组合的新方法。给出了算法实现的详细步骤、程序设计流程图和检验结果。  相似文献   

19.
软件测试是软件项目开发中极其重要的阶段。结合大型地球物理数据处理软件系统GRISYS的开发实践,讨论程序测试的若干方法及有关问题。提出程序测试应遵从从静态到动态、静态与动态相结合的测试原则;强调测试数据的选择是程序动态测试的关键;根据GRISYS系统中应用程序的特点,给出了地球物理测试数据的分类原则和测试子数据集划分的一般方法。  相似文献   

20.
Understanding control flows in a computer program is essential for many software engineering tasks such as testing, debugging, reverse engineering, and maintenance. In this paper, we present a control flow analysis technique to analyze the control flow in Java bytecode. To perform the analysis, we construct a control flow graph (CFG) for Java bytecode not only at the intraprocedural level but also at the interprocedural level. We also discuss some applications of a CFG in a maintenance environment for Java bytecode.  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号